2014-01-26 1 views
1

Сегодня я заметил, что мой сайт WordPress один GAE-PHP не имеет больше сообщений и журналы утверждаютКак остановить Google Cloud SQL из разлагающих таблиц базы данных

WordPress ошибки базы данных «./dbname/wp_posts' таблица помечен как разбился и должен быть отремонтирован

Некоторое время назад я видел ошибки в журнале, относящиеся к «дублирующимся ключам», но теперь я не могу найти точные ошибки через просмотрщик журналов.

  • Почему это ошибки, возникающие на Google Cloud SQL,
  • как я могу остановить их от происходящего и,
  • есть другой вариант, чтобы хранить эти данные таким образом, что не будет коррумпированные таблицы?
+0

Я нашел ошибку «Duplicate entry» и, вероятно, проистекает из этого: «Ошибка базы данных WordPress Неверный файл ключа для таблицы» ./dbname/wp_posts.MYI '; попытайтесь восстановить его для запроса INSERT INTO 'wp_posts' .. «. – Spikolynn

ответ

2

. Файлы MYI указывают мне, что вы используете MyISAM. Облако SQL сильно recommends you use InnoDB. Попробуйте изменить таблицы, чтобы вместо этого использовать InnoDB, о котором также говорится в предыдущей ссылке.